About The Position

TC Transcontinental is seeking a Senior Manager, Financial Reporting to act as both a technical and operational manager in financial reporting. The position is located at 1, Place Ville Marie. TC Transcontinental is a Canadian retail marketing services company, Canada's largest printer, and the Canadian leader in French-language educational publishing. Founded in 1976, the company has 4,000 employees and is driven by the vision of a more informed, educated, and prosperous society. TC Transcontinental propels its clients' success across the retail, education, book, and information industries by designing and delivering innovative, high-value products and services with agility, creativity, and boldness.

Responsibilities

  • Manage the preparation and review of quarterly and annual consolidated financial information.
  • Plan the close calendar, team deliverables and responsibilities.
  • Review certain analyses and notes to the consolidated financial statements.
  • Ensure quality, accuracy and adherence to disclosure deadlines.
  • Identify and implement automation and optimization initiatives for close and reporting processes.
  • Act as the IFRS and disclosure technical reference for complex transactions and issues.
  • Analyze new IFRS standards and regulatory changes, then assess their impact on the organization.
  • Analyze and support the accounting treatment of complex transactions (acquisitions, financing, restructurings, etc.).
  • Draft technical memos and accounting position papers on non-routine transactions.
  • Support business units and finance partners on appropriate accounting treatments.
  • Maintain up-to-date accounting policies and financial disclosure guidelines.
  • Coordinate audits, quarterly reviews and controls related to financial reporting.
  • Act as the team’s main point of contact with external auditors for reporting matters.
  • Coordinate the preparation of supporting documentation and follow up on audit requests.
  • Ensure the robustness of internal controls related to the close and disclosure process.
  • Lead, engage and develop a team of three employees made up of financial reporting analysts and/or senior analysts.
  • Assign files based on priorities, competencies and critical deadlines.
  • Ensure recruitment, onboarding, coaching, performance management, talent development and contribute to succession planning.
  • Support team development through mentoring, IFRS knowledge transfer and guidance on complex analyses.
  • Foster a collaborative, accountable environment focused on continuous improvement and execution rigor.
